    Mechanical Scale Models Built for Engagement.

    Our models don't just sit on a pedestal — they invite visitors in. Cross sections reveal internals. Motorized parts demonstrate how the equipment actually functions. Integrated lighting highlights key systems.

    Programmed via robotics for repeatable, button-activated demos that run flawlessly every time. Modular configurations let you showcase different setups at each event.

    Visitors don't just look. They understand.

    "But It's 3D Printed?"

    Yes — and the quality is hard to distinguish from traditional manufacturing methods.

    3D printing lines are virtually invisible when you're working with an experienced engineering additive manufacturing team that knows their craft. The surface finish, tolerances, and material quality we achieve rival sanded and painted models.

    The difference? Our models actually do something. And they cost roughly half as much.
